About This Book

When rich old Daniel Morton married his nurse, young Mary Howarth, shortly before he died, neither of them was under any illusion as to his reasons. He wanted to make sure his enormous fortune would go safely to his daughter Belinda, and not get into the hands of her grasping husband Charlie Curtis, and he knew he could trust Mary to carry out his wishes. But Daniel's family, who knew nothing of this, were not unnaturally bitterly hostile to Mary - especially his favourite nephew Terry. Nevertheless Terry's suspicion of Mary did not prevent him falling in love with her, and all might have ended happily, if another member of the family had not had very different plans for Mary...
